    EPA Allowing Comment on Colorado Uranium/Vanadium Mill

    Investing News Network
    Mar. 24, 2011 09:16AM PST
    Battery Metals
    Market News

    Forbes reported on the EPA’s approval to allow the public to review waste disposal plans for a uranium and vanadium mill in Colorado.

    Forbes reported on the EPA’s approval to allow the public to review waste disposal plans for a uranium and vanadium mill in Colorado.

    The market news is quoted as saying:

    The Environmental Protection Agency is taking public comments through April 8 on plans by Toronto-based Energy Fuels Corp. for a lined tailings cell and an evaporation pond at the Pinon Ridge mill.
